Prepositional phrases are a type of phrase that functions as a single unit, typically beginning with a preposition (such as "in," "on," or "with"). These phrases serve to provide context, specify location, or indicate time. For example, the phrase "in the morning" is a prepositional phrase that indicates a specific time period. When used effectively, prepositional phrases can add clarity and precision to communication, helping to avoid confusion and misinterpretation.
A preposition is a word that shows the relationship between a noun or pronoun and other words in a sentence. A prepositional phrase, on the other hand, is a phrase that functions as a single unit and typically begins with a preposition.
